$N{H_4}Cl$ is acidic, because
  • On hydrolysis $N{H_4}Cl$ gives weak base $N{H_4}OH$ and strong acid $HCl$
  • B
    Nitrogen donates a pair of electron
  • C
    It is a salt of weak acid and strong base
  • D
    On hydrolysis $N{H_4}Cl$ gives strong base and weak acid

Answer

Correct option: A.
On hydrolysis $N{H_4}Cl$ gives weak base $N{H_4}OH$ and strong acid $HCl$
(a) $N{H_3}Cl + {H_2}O$ $ \rightleftharpoons $ $N{H_4}OH + HCl$

$N{H_4}Cl$ is a salt of weak base & strong acid so solution will be acidic.
